Job description

GlobeStar Systems is a leader in integrated clinical communication. Our cornerstone product, Connexall®, is an award-winning Enterprise grade IoT platform, purpose built for the healthcare industry. Connexall® is a sophisticated and customizable end-to-end integration and communication platform that helps its customers improve clinical workflow, reduce alarm fatigue, and drive better patient and staff outcomes.

Job Title: Chief Information Officer

Type: Full-Time, Permanent

Start Date: Immediately

Job Description

Reporting to the Vice President of Sales - North America, Healthcare, the Chief Information Officer (CIO) is a market facing executive role responsible for driving growth, elevating Connexall’s visibility at the CIO/CTO level, and deepening executive level engagement across the healthcare ecosystem.

This role is not responsible for internal IT operations. Instead, it serves as Connexall’s senior information and technology voice to the market to engage healthcare technology leaders, shaping Connexall’s presence in the industry, and partnering with Sales, Marketing, Product, and Clinical teams to align product capabilities with customer needs and operational priorities. This role is focused on sales enablement at the senior leadership level.
